Let's cut through the jargon. Photovoltaic cells in solar panels work like sandwich cookies – but instead of cream, they've got silicon layers. When sunlight hits them, electrons start jumping around like kids on a trampoline, creating direct current electricity. An inverter then converts this to the AC power your TV guzzles.

Let’s cut through the jargon—solar panels work because sunlight knocks electrons loose. But how exactly does this happen? Imagine sunlight as billions of tiny energy packets (photons) bombarding a silicon sandwich. When a photon with enough oomph hits the silicon, it frees an electron, creating what engineers call an electron-hole pair.
